#053168 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#053168 is composed of 2% red, 19.2%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.2% cyan, 52.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 213.3 degrees, a saturation of 90.8% and a lightness of 21.4%. #053168 color hex could be obtained by blending #0a62d0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#053168 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#053168 has RGB values of R:5, G:49,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 340328.

Shades and Tints of #053168
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01050a is the darkest color, while #f7faff is the lightest one.
